Course Details

Introduction to Health Analytics: Understanding the basics of health analytics, its importance, and applications in healthcare. • Data Management: Techniques for effective data management, including data cleaning, validation, and integration. • Statistical Analysis: Foundational statistical concepts and methods for analyzing health data. • Data Visualization: Techniques for creating effective visualizations to communicate complex health data insights. • Predictive Analytics: Utilizing predictive models to forecast health outcomes and inform decision-making. • Machine Learning: Introduction to machine learning algorithms and how they can be applied to health analytics. • Natural Language Processing: Understanding how natural language processing can be used to analyze health texts, such as clinical notes and electronic health records. • Ethics in Health Analytics: Exploring ethical considerations and guidelines for responsible data use in health analytics. • Implementation and Evaluation: Best practices for implementing and evaluating health analytics solutions in real-world settings.

Career Path

In this Executive Development Programme in Practical Health Analytics, we focus on the most in-demand roles in the UK healthcare analytics sector. The 3D pie chart below highlights the percentage distribution of job roles in this field. 1. **Data Scientist**: This role involves using advanced analytics techniques, tools, and frameworks to extract insights from healthcare data. The average salary for data scientists in the UK healthcare sector is £45,000 to £65,000 per year. 2. **Business Intelligence Analyst**: BI analysts work on creating reports and dashboards for stakeholders to facilitate informed decision-making. The salary range for BI analysts in the UK healthcare sector is £35,000 to £50,000 per year. 3. **Clinical Analyst**: Clinical analysts are responsible for analyzing and interpreting clinical data to improve healthcare services and patient outcomes. The salary for clinical analysts in the UK healthcare sector ranges from £30,000 to £45,000 per year. 4. **Health Information Manager**: Health information managers ensure the accuracy, protection, and analysis of health information data. The average salary for health information managers in the UK is between £30,000 and £50,000 per year. 5. **Public Health Analyst**: Public health analysts work on analyzing and interpreting public health data to inform policy and improve community health outcomes. The average salary for public health analysts in the UK ranges from £30,000 to £45,000 per year.
